独立站用什么架构
发布时间:2025-03-14 02:53:55
在数字商业生态中,独立站架构的规划直接影响网站性能、用户体验及搜索引擎排名。选择适合的底层框架不仅能提升技术稳定性,更关乎长期运营的灵活性与扩展潜力。以下深度解析将揭示不同架构设计的核心差异及其对业务的实际影响。
一、技术选型:构建独立站的核心支柱
内容管理系统(CMS)与定制化开发框架构成两大主流选择。开源平台如WordPress、Shopify提供即用型解决方案,支持快速搭建基础站点,但代码自由度受限。采用React、Vue等前端框架配合Node.js后端,可实现完全自主的交互设计和功能定制,尤其适合需要复杂业务逻辑的电商平台。
数据库的选取需平衡存储效率与查询速度。MySQL在事务处理方面表现稳定,MongoDB则擅长处理非结构化数据。混合架构逐步兴起——结合GraphQL实现数据聚合,利用Redis缓存高频查询结果,这种分层设计显著降低服务器负载压力。
二、架构模式演化:从单体到微服务
传统单体架构将前后端代码集中部署,初期开发成本较低,但随着业务扩展易出现性能瓶颈。采用微服务架构后,支付模块、用户系统、商品库等组件独立运行,通过API网关进行通信。容器化技术Docker配合Kubernetes编排工具,可实现服务模块的弹性伸缩。
- 资源分配优化:静态资源托管至对象存储服务(如AWS S3)
- 负载均衡策略:Nginx反向代理结合CDN全球加速
- 安全防护体系:WAF防火墙与自动化漏洞扫描集成
三、性能调优关键指标
首字节时间(TTFB)需控制在500ms以内,压缩算法Brotli比Gzip提升20%传输效率。实施懒加载技术延迟非首屏资源加载,将CLS累积布局偏移稳定在0.1以下。通过预渲染策略生成静态页面,配合Service Worker实现离线访问能力,大幅提升移动端体验。
实际案例表明:某时尚品牌独立站采用SSR(服务端渲染)架构后,跳出率降低37%,Google核心网页指标全面达标。
四、SEO适应性设计原则
URL结构应保持语义化层级,避免动态参数影响爬虫抓取效率。Schema标记增强内容结构化数据识别,JSON-LD格式更利于搜索引擎解析。响应式设计需通过CSS媒体查询实现断点自适应,而非依赖重定向跳转。合理设置canonical标签防止重复内容稀释权重。
架构类型 | SEO优势 | 实施难度 |
---|---|---|
静态站点生成 | 极致加载速度 | 中等 |
客户端渲染 | 动态交互体验 | 高 |
混合渲染 | 平衡型解决方案 | 极高 |
五、安全与合规基准配置
全站HTTPS加密已成为基础要求,HSTS头信息强制安全连接。定期更新依赖库消除已知漏洞,OWASP十大风险清单应纳入代码审计标准。GDPR合规需在架构层面设计数据匿名化处理流程,用户行为日志存储周期不得超过法定期限。
六、扩展性架构设计策略
无服务器架构(Serverless)通过事件驱动模式实现按需计算,特别适合流量波动剧烈的营销活动页。使用Headless CMS分离内容管理与前端展示,便于多终端内容同步。当业务扩展至海外市场时,边缘计算节点部署可将延迟降低至200ms以内。
服务器响应时间的黄金标准是98%的请求在2秒内完成。建立监控体系时,New Relic或Datadog能实时追踪200+性能指标,并自动触发扩容警报。蓝绿部署策略确保更新过程零停机,结合CI/CD管道实现每日多次安全迭代。
在架构决策过程中,流量预估误差不应超过30%。进行压力测试时,需模拟峰值流量的1.5倍负载,确保数据库连接池不会耗尽。云原生架构通过自动伸缩组应对突发流量,相比传统IDC托管方案,运维成本可降低40%以上。
技术创新的速度正在重塑架构设计范式。WebAssembly突破JavaScript性能限制,使图像处理效率提升5-8倍。Progressive Web Apps(PWA)模糊网站与原生应用的界限,安装转化率提升至28%。当Web3.0元素融入架构,分散式存储与智能合约将开辟新的可能性空间。